Carer Gateway is an Australian Government program providing free services and support for carers. After registering and assessing your individual needs, you may be eligible for practical support, which could help with the cost of My Dementia Companion.

Simple steps to access My Dementia Companion:​​

1. Register with Carer Gateway

Request a call back here (VIC only and other States coming soon), or call them directly on 1800 422 737. This initial phone call will begin the registration process.

2. Discussing your needs

Carer Gateway will connect you with your local service partner to discuss your needs and support you in your caring role. One of those supports might be assistance with the annual cost to My Dementia Companion.

3. Activating your account

Once funding is approved, Carer Gateway will contact us with your details to set up an account. Then, we will email you simple steps to get started, so you are empowered to manage challenges and navigate the system confidently.

Carer Gateway is an Australian Government program providing free services and support for carers. Carers are encouraged to reach out to Carer Gateway to learn more about how to access these supports, which may include counselling, coaching, practical assistance, tailored support packages, in-person and online peer support with other carers, and emergency or planned respite. Upon registering with Carer Gateway and assessing your individual needs, you may be eligible for practical support, which could help with the cost of a My Dementia Companion app membership.

Please note that funding for the app membership is subject to eligibility and is not guaranteed.
